We are searching for experienced HGV Drivers for full‑time, permanent roles involving the transportation of agricultural bulk goods, primarily potatoes, across the UK and EU. The role includes:
- Collecting and delivering products
- Conducting daily vehicle checks
- Securing loads
- Completing paperwork
- Providing excellent customer service
Shift patterns include nights: 4 on, 4 off, with responsibilities covering both road and yard‑based shunting operations, which require physical activity such as coupling trailers and assisting with loading. Ideal candidates possess a Category C+E license, Driver CPC, and preferably at least one year of HGV driving experience.
The role offers modern, well‑maintained vehicles, comprehensive training, a competitive hourly rate (£15.87-£21.03), guaranteed hours, uniform, ongoing professional development, and a safe working environment. Candidates should be comfortable working outdoors, physically active, and committed to high standards of safety and customer service.
